An excerpt from The Carbon Footprint of Water:
“Water is perhaps our most vital ecosystem service that our natural environment provides. As the inevitable impacts of climate change become evident, our freshwater resources and the ecosystems they support will become respectively less reliable and resilient. Smart water policies allow us to mitigate the worst aspects of global warming today, while the consequent improvements in water quality and river health will provide a critical buffer as humanity and nature adapt to the climate of tomorrow.”
